What Decor Colors Are Good for Increasing Productivity?

Human beings are affected by everything around them, but especially by visual stimuli, such as colors. The general color scheme of an environment will influence the state of mind and even the productivity at work. This is why it is very important to pick the right décor colors for the office in order to help employees stay focused on their tasks and be more productive.

The Psychological Influence of Colors

Each color induces a certain state of spirit and influences people’s behavior. The following colors are generally used in offices to maintain productivity:

Red: Red is a highly energizing color. Doctors have proven that looking at the color red raises people’s pulse and blood pressure. The effect of the color red is, among others, to trigger the “flight or fight” instinct. This color promotes agility and sharp thinking.

Blue: Blue is a soothing color that stimulates the intellect. The brain is more capable of focusing on advanced processes of analysis and thinking, thus, this color is an ideal choice for offices for professionals involved in highly intellectual activities.

Yellow: This is an vivid color that stimulates the right side of the brain, which is responsible with creativity. This is the ideal color for graphic and web design companies and other creative enterprises.
